Bz-RS-iSer(3-Ph)-OMe
- CAS No.: 32981-85-4
- Formula:C17H17NO4
- Molecular Weight:299.32
IUPAC Name: methyl (2R,3S)-3-benzamido-2-hydroxy-3-phenylpropanoate
InChIKey: UYJLJICUXJPKTB-LSDHHAIUSA-N
SMILES: O=C(OC)[C@H](O)[C@](NC(C1=CC=CC=C1)=O)([H])C2=CC=CC=C2
Biological Activity: Bz-RS-iSer(3-Ph)-OMe (compound 2), a Taxol derivative, inhibits HSV replication cycle at low cytotoxicity, blocks mitotic divisions of Vero cells, influences M-MSV induced tumor size and affects immune response by inhibiting PHA-induced T lymphocyte proliferation[1].
